新北师大必修Book 3 Unit 9 LEARNINGTopic Talk List the subjects in your school.Write down the subject you like most.Share your learning approach in class.Note:Learning approach is the way a school subject is taught or the means / method somebody uses to learn about a school subject, e.g. note-taking, looking up information, doing projects.Pair work. Which subject do you enjoy most at school? Discuss and explain why. Use the questions to help you.The subject I enjoy most at schoolWhy is it your favourite subject?What do you learn in it?What is your learning approach to it?1Suggested answer:My favourite school subject was geograph. We used to learn a lot about various countries, and what geographical features they have. The learning approach I used was visual aids. For example, I used a world atlas to find each country. He who thinks but does not learn is in great danger. -- ConfuciusBeing ignorant is not so much a shame, as being unwilling to learn. -- Benjamin FranklinI believe that the most beautiful meaning of life, and the happiest result of our experiences, is learning. --Honore de BalzacThere is no end to education, It is not that you read a book, pass an examination, and finish with education. The whole of life, from the moment you are born to the moment you die, is a process of learning. -- Jiddu KrishnamurtiThank you!
